THE BIG STORY: Economist says S'pore economy will not bounce back despite growth forecast; 61 new Covid-19 cases confirmed, lowest since April
Singapore's full-year economic outlook was slightly lowered, with the Trade and Industry Ministry now predicting GDP will shrink between 5 per cent and 7 per cent in 2020. Singapore reports its lowest daily tally of Covid-19 cases since April.
